Delta Ranks 16th in Clinical Diagnostics Accuracy…

Delta State Health Care system has come under the spotlight once more after the state came 16th in ranking for Clinical Diagnostics Accuracy CDA with 57.6% Accuracy.

This is according to data obtained from the National Bureau of Statistics NBS and NHFS.

Clinical diagnostic accuracy is the ability of healthcare providers to correctly identify a patient’s condition using symptoms, tests, and evaluations

FULL LIST: Clinical diagnostic accuracy rate across states in Nigeria (2023)

1. Oyo: 75.8%

2. Bauchi: 75.5%

3. Kwara: 73.3%

4. Sokoto: 72.7%

5. Taraba: 72.2%

6. Ogun: 66.3%

7. Kogi: 65.8%

8. Cross River: 65.1%

9. Abia: 63.7%

10. Zamfara: 62.2%

11. Benue: 61.5%

12. Nasarawa: 60.8%

13. Ondo: 59.4%

14. Rivers: 58.1%

15. Anambra: 57.7%

16. Delta: 57.6%

17. Jigawa: 55.9%

18. Enugu: 55.4%

19. Katsina: 54.3%

20. Gombe: 54.2%

21. Edo: 53.2%

22. Imo: 52.3%

23. Yobe: 51.4%

24. Kaduna: 50.5%

25. Osun: 50.3%

26. Bayelsa: 48.7%

27. Lagos: 48.6%

28. Kano: 48.5%

29. Kebbi: 48.1%

30. Adamawa: 47.4%

31. Niger 46.9%

32. Plateau: 43.7%

33. FCT: 42.8%

34. Ebonyi: 41.1%

35. Akwa Ibom: 38.6%

36. Ekiti: 38.1%

37: Borno: 28.7%

Source. <NBS, NHFS Report>
